Understanding Urinary Catheter Support
What is Urinary Catheter Support?
Urinary catheter support involves the management and care of people with urinary catheters. These devices are made use of for different medical factors, consisting of urinary retention or obstruction, postoperative healing, and during particular clinical procedures. Understanding how to properly manage these gadgets can considerably affect client outcomes.
Types of Urinary Catheters
When reviewing urinary catheter support, it is very important to comprehend the different types of catheters offered:
Indwelling Catheters: Also known as Foley catheters, these continue to be in place for prolonged periods. Intermittent Catheters: Utilized on a set up basis to drain the bladder. Best Practices for Indwelling Urinary Catheter Care
Daily Upkeep Routines
Establishing day-to-day routines for indwelling urinary catheter care is important:
Check the water drainage system on a regular basis for twists or blockages. Ensure proper safeguarding systems remain in area to prevent dislodgement. Maintain health by doing perineal treatment as needed.Signs of Difficulties to Screen For
Being educated to identify indicators of problems can be lifesaving:
- Fever or chills Unusual pee odor or color Increased pain around the insertion site
